Proposal for Geotechnical Engineering Services Landau Associates <br /> • Excess cuttings from our proposed borings(if any)will be left onsite. <br /> • Evaluation and recommendations for temporary dams needed to divert water from Chaplain <br /> Creek during construction is not included in our scope of work. <br /> • Wetland identification and mitigation is not included in our scope of work. <br /> • The new bridge is not considered to be an essential structure requiring analysis for seismic <br /> loads, liquefaction potential,and earthquake induced settlement.These analyses will not be <br /> performed. <br /> • The new bridge and head walls will be designed in accordance with conventional Allowable <br /> Stress Design methods,not in accordance with the American Association of State Highway <br /> Transportation Officials(AASHTO) LRFD Bridge Design specifications or the WSDOT <br /> Geotechnical Design Manual. <br /> • Borings may be terminated at depths shallower than proposed above if auger refusal is <br /> encountered very dense to hard gravelly soils and/or boulders and cobbles.Attempts to drill <br /> to the target depths with other equipment will not be performed. <br /> Estimated Schedule <br /> We are prepared to initiate the work described in this proposal within 2 weeks of your authorization to <br /> proceed;the draft report will be available approximately 4 to 5 weeks after completion of the field work <br /> receiving notice to proceed. <br /> Estimated Budget <br /> The estimated budget for this proposed scope of services is $15,610. Services will be provided on a <br /> time-and-expenses basis according to the compensation schedule and in accordance with a Professional <br /> Services Agreement prepared by the City of Everett. <br /> March 25,2016 3 <br />
